Output 5e668950d253d6ab7419f1e398c31eea5a9af2143e87c2aa7100de662d972851:0

value
256149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28ab801db20423d6bbae2808f1d178649b50c469 OP_EQUAL
address
35Q4QH3H4xobJKSRe4AHysCCH2vujgX3k7
transaction
5e668950d253d6ab7419f1e398c31eea5a9af2143e87c2aa7100de662d972851
spent
true